If you are an IS manager or professional, you must understand the coming Year 2000 software crisis now -- while there's still time to turn it into an opportunity. In The Year 2000 Software Systems Crisis: Challenge of the Century, two leading consultants provide a realistic overview of the Year 2000 challenge, and a comprehensive guide to every aspect of solving the problem. Understand the critical issues of asset management, strategic planning, budgeting, and support technologies. Gain insight into critical issues that are often overlooked, such as managing a transition when your data systems are interlinked with those of customers, suppliers and government agencies. Learn how to budget and mobilize resources; choose tools; identify tasks; deploy new code, and validate the results. Discover the ten critical mistakes to avoid. Most important of all, learn how to transform your Year 2000 project into a catalyst for strategic change to legacy infrastructures and architectures.
